Malaya Shrimp also known as rainbow shrimp, superior algae eater, peaceful and won't eat your dwarf shrimps unlike the lazy Yamato shrimp.
An interesting "feature" of this shrimp is that its coloration is extremely variable. Within the same colony one can see bluish, brownish, yellowish and even reddish shrimp.

Type :Caridina sp. "Malaya" , but won't crossbreed with any Caridina(CRS etc)

This is the prefect shrimps to replace the bulky , lazy Yamato minus all negative aspect of yamato shrimp.
~It won't attack others shrimps even shrimplets.
~It won't grab food and run away.
~It won't crossbreed with any known shrimps- i.e CRS, Tiger, Green shrimp & all neocaridina type i.e Fire red, Blue Jelly , Yellow etc.
~It always hungry and just clear out all food debris and most algae(they like staghorn & hair algae and will take on BBA if food is scarce)
~It Not colorless like Yamato, infact it change color due to temperature , Ph and or under threat/stress)(refer picture)
~It give birth to larvae, if have fish/fry in tank they can feed on those larvae. If you want to breed them, you need green water tank (in total freshwater though).
~More hardy then yamato , cherry , comparable with healthy ghost shrimps. (a well cycled tank will do, can survive in ph6++~ph8.2, be logical please don't expect it to survive in ammonia,nitrite leeched tank, even the super-shrimp opae ula can't make it.)

QUOTE(sHawTY @ Jul 10 2015, 09:11 AM)
Hey bro, these shrimps, is it safe to put in an aquarium that has an adult arowana?
Thinking these shrimps makes better cleaner than ikan bandaraya.
*
shrimps will be snack to your arowana , beside 95% arowana tank is bare bottom, nothing much for shrimp to clean and salvage , if your problem is
these brown algae/diatoms on the glass , you can try nerite snail but not sure your arowana will find these snail as food or not.
